GAGE REPEATABILITY AND REPRODUCIBILITY

Methodology used to define the amount of variability in the measurements due to the
measurement system. Then compare this variability with the total variability to determine
the actual variability of the measurement system.
REPEATABILITY

Repeatability is the variation between successive measurements of the same part, same
characteristic, by the same person using the same gage.
REPRODUCIBILITY

Reproducibility is the difference in the average of the measurements made by different


people using the same instrument when measuring the identical characteristic on the same
part.

METHODS TO PERFORM GAGE R&R

• Range Method: The range method will provide a quick approximation of measurement
variability, but it does not compute measurement system repeatability and reproducibility
separately.
• Average and range method: The average and range method quantifies the measurement
system’s variability and provides repeatability, reproducibility, and part variation. Only crossed
Gage R&R can be performed with average and range method.
• Analysis of Variance method: It is the most widely used and accurate method for
measurement system repeatability and reproducibility. It also quantifies the variability of the
interaction between the operator and the parts. Gage R&R (crossed, nested and expanded)
can be performed with ANOVA method.
